Description

This is a collection of 40 reading comprehension questions based on 3rd grade common core ELA standards for informational text.

The material is presented two ways. First, a traditional worksheet is provided for students. Second, these questions are split apart into task cards for a variety of uses such as quizzes, test prep practice, scoot activities, remediation, ticket-out-the-door, an option for students who finish work quickly, and so many more uses.

Each question is based on a short 1-3 paragraph based on forest habitats. The questions are grouped according to the standard as well as the paragraph.

For example, in this product, all RI3 standards are based on the same passage; all RI8 standards are based on a common passage.

There are 40 questions in this product: 4 for each of the 10 informational common core standards.
The question format is broken down as follows:
-Multiple Choice: 27 questions
-Single Short Answer: 5 questions
-Multiple Short Answer: 3 questions
-Short Constructed Response: 5 questions
